Crop insurance early planting date for soybeans in Iowa is April 10th for the southern third and April 15th for the northern two-thirds of the state. With the recent stretch of warm weather, farmers may be looking to start planting as soon as possible. Marshall County Sheriff Joel Phillips says he has seen an increase in tractor traffic this spring.
Larger does not always mean better, the equipment has become so big they are often bigger than the width of the roadways. They also do not travel as fast as typical car.
Sheriff Phillips reminds listeners that if those fertilizer tanks are involved in a crash, the contents make that situation extremely dangerous. If you see the orange triangle on the back of a vehicle slow down. Those vehicles are traveling much slower than typical traffic.
